- Application Notes
- ANXA4 antibody can be used for detection of ANXA4 by ELISA at 1:1562500. ANXA4 antibody can be used for detection of ANXA4 by western blot at 1.25 μg/mL, and HRP conjugated secondary antibody should be diluted 1:50,000 - 100,000.

- Background
- Annexin A4 (ANXA4) belongs to the annexin family of calcium-dependent phospholipid binding proteins. Although their functions are still not clearly defined, several members of the annexin family have been implicated in membrane-related events along exocytotic and endocytotic pathways. ANXA4 has 45 to 59 % identity with other members of its family and shares a similar size and exon-intron organization. Isolated from human placenta, ANXA4 encodes a protein that has possible interactions with ATP, and has in vitro anticoagulant activity and also inhibits phospholipase A2 activity. ANXA4 is almost exclusively expressed in epithelial cells.
